--- title: Query SQLite list_title: SQLite description: > Use [`sql.from()`](/flux/v0/stdlib/sql/from/) with the `sqlite3` driver to query SQLite. menu: flux_v0: name: SQLite parent: SQL databases weight: 101 related: - /flux/v0/stdlib/sql/from/ list_code_example: | ```js import "sql" sql.from( driverName: "sqlite3", dataSourceName: "file:/path/to/example.db?cache=shared&mode=ro", query: "SELECT * FROM example_table", ) ``` --- To query [SQLite](https://www.sqlite.org/index.html) with Flux: 1. Import the [`sql` package](/flux/v0/stdlib/sql/). 2. Use [`sql.from()`](/flux/v0/stdlib/sql/from/) and provide the following parameters: - **driverName**: sqlite3 - **dataSourceName**: _See [data source name](#sqlite-data-source-name)_ - **query**: SQL query to execute ```js import "sql" sql.from( driverName: "sqlite3", dataSourceName: "file:/path/to/example.db?cache=shared&mode=ro", query: "SELECT * FROM example_table", ) ``` {{% note %}} #### Requires file system access To query SQLite, Flux must have access to the filesystem. If Flux does not have access to the file system, the query will return an error similar to one of the following: - `Error: unable to open database file` - `failed to read file: filesystem service is uninitialized` - `An internal error has occurred` If using **InfluxDB Cloud** or **InfluxDB OSS**, the Flux process **does not** have access to the filesystem. {{% /note %}} --- ## SQLite data source name The `sqlite3` driver uses the following DSN syntax (also known as a **connection string**): ``` file:/path/to/example.db?param=value ``` ## SQLite to Flux data type conversion `sql.from()` converts SQLite data types to Flux data types. | SQLite data type | Flux data type | | :-------------------------------------- | :-------------------------------------------- | | INT, INTEGER, BIGINT, SMALLINT, TINYINT | [int](/flux/v0/data-types/basic/int/) | | FLOAT, DOUBLE | [float](/flux/v0/data-types/basic/float/) | | DATETIME, TIMESTAMP, DATE | [time](/flux/v0/data-types/basic/time/) | | BOOL | [int](/flux/v0/data-types/basic/int/) | | TEXT | [string](/flux/v0/data-types/basic/string/) | {{% caption %}} All other SQLite data types are converted to strings. {{% /caption %}}
